Melanoma
Some causative factors
The survival rate of 153 melanoma patients treated with the Gerson therapy,
which restricts the intake of protein, sodium and fat and increases potassium
and vitamin/mineral intake by the regular administration of freshly pressed
fruit and vegetable juices, were compared with patients in the mainstream
literature. For stage I and II melanoma, no Gerson patients suffered progress of
the disease after admission, compared with an average survival rate of 79% for
conventionally treated patients. For stage III melanoma 71% of the Gerson
patients survived for 5 years, compared with only 27% to 42% in conventionally
treated patients. Hildenbrand GL et al: Five-year survival rates of melanoma
patients treated by diet therapy after the manner of Gerson: a retrospective
review. Alternative Therapies 1(4):29-37, 1995.
